Abstract:

Grammar & Linguistics for Teaching Language is a foundational subject based in the grammar and linguistic knowledge needed to effectively teach English. This subject develops an understanding of texts at both macro and micro levels using functional and descriptive grammars. Participants will deconstruct learner language using approaches including discourse analysis to describe learner’s English language use in order to identify needs and target teaching.
